Title: The Innovative Contributions of Michael C. May
Introduction
Michael C. May is a notable inventor based in Clawson, MI (US). He has made significant contributions to the field of composite materials, holding a total of 5 patents. His work focuses on enhancing the properties and applications of composite articles through innovative methods and materials.
Latest Patents
One of his latest patents is titled "Composite article and method of forming the same." This invention describes a composite article that consists of a first layer formed from the reaction of at least one ethylenically unsaturated monomer and a second layer that results from the reaction of an isocyanate-reactive resin and a polyisocyanate. The invention also includes an adhesion promoter that is dispersed in at least one of the layers, which improves adhesion between the layers. Another significant patent involves a composite article that includes an acrylic layer, a UV-cured layer formed from a UV-curable composition, and a polyurethane backing layer. This method enhances bonding between the layers, showcasing his innovative approach to composite materials.
